Kentucky National Guard and the Global War on Terror Oral History Project


Series ID: 
WW008
Description: 
This series documents the experiences of veterans of the Kentucky National Guard. They reflect on their life, their service, and how they dealt with life and the stress of living in a war zone every day. Topics include relationships and interactions with civilians, and coping with attacks by insurgents.
